Ratargul Swamp Forest

De Ratargul Swamps are a rare freshwater ecosystem nestled along the Surma River, providing a peaceful escape into untouched natural beauty. Historically part of an ancient landscape, this forest offers visitors a chance to explore dense mangroves and biodiversity unique to northeastern Bangladesh. The air hums with quiet life, while local communities continue traditional practices around the waterways. As one of only a few such swamps in the country, it stands out for conservation value and ecological balance. Visitors can walk through tranquil trails, observe birdlife, and feel connected to centuries-old environmental rhythms. The setting blends rural authenticity with modern awareness of sustainability, making it ideal for eco-conscious travelers seeking tranquility amid nature’s embrace.
